Step 1: Inspection and Assessment

Our team will begin by conducting a thorough inspection of your home to identify the source of the odor. We’ll look for any signs of moisture, water damage, or other issues that might be contributing to the smell.

Step 2: Drying and Dehumidification

Once we’ve identified the problem area, we’ll use specialized equipment to dry out the space and remove any moisture that’s contributing to the smell. This might include using a combination of air movers and dehumidifiers to speed up the drying process.

Step 3: Cleaning and Sanitizing

We’ll also use a variety of cleaning products and techniques to remove any remaining odors. This might include using a combination of bleach and other disinfectants to kill any bacteria or other microorganisms that might be contributing to the smell.

Step 4: Final Inspection and Deodorization

After we’ve completed the drying and cleaning process, we’ll conduct a final inspection to ensure that the odor has been eliminated. If necessary, we’ll also use a specialized deodorization product to remove any remaining odors.

Warning Signs You Need Deodorization Services

So, how do you know if you need Deodorization Services? Here are a few warning signs to look out for: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

If you notice a musty smell that persists even after cleaning and disinfecting, it’s time to call in the professionals. Musty odors can be a sign of a larger issue, such as water damage or mold growth.

Visible Signs of Moisture

Do you notice any visible signs of moisture in your home, such as water spots or warping wood? These can be signs that you need Deodorization Services to remove any hidden moisture and prevent further damage.

Common Questions About Deodorization Services

What causes musty odors?

Musty odors are often caused by hidden moisture in your home. This can be due to a variety of factors, including water damage, poor ventilation, or high humidity.

How long does Deodorization take?

The length of time it takes to complete Deodorization services can vary depending on the severity of the odor and the size of the affected area. But, most deodorization services can be completed within 1-3 days.

Is Deodorization covered by insurance?

Yes, Deodorization services may be covered by your insurance policy. But, this will depend on the specifics of your policy and the circumstances surrounding the damage.

Can I prevent musty odors from coming back?

Yes, there are several steps you can take to prevent musty odors from coming back. These include improving ventilation in your home, reducing humidity levels, and regular cleaning and maintenance.
